Research council reveals next centres of excellence

Image: Bruce Moffett, University of Adelaide

ARC picks 11 projects, ranting from Indigenous studies to gravitational waves

Carbon science, quantum biotechnology and violence against women are among the research fields to be covered by the latest round of the Australian Research Council’s Centres of Excellence programme.

On 4 November, the council announced that it would fund 11 new centres of excellence across the country, with a total of A$384.9 million (€249m). Each centre will be funded for seven years.
